In a world of crisis and instability, how do we create inclusive, diverse and joyful urban neighbourhoods for the 21st  century? Can we forensically dissect what architectural sustainability really means, unlocking opportunities to expose the creative cracks in the urban context?

 

This project will be exploring and experimenting with the architectural potential to rejuvenate, adapt and transform the urban context to propose communities that are proactive, inclusive and resilient. New futures will be imagined for a challenging area of Southwark, one of the oldest parts of the city, where the ancient and the hyper-modern collide.

PEPYS ESTATE PROJECT

The proposal unfolds through the notions of filmic space and cultural theory used as mechanisms for investigation, analysis and understanding. Film is the medium with which post-war modernist architecture and the social and cultural terrain of London is examined.
